What does BabyBerry do?
BabyBerry is a mobile parenting app. Parents can share parenting tips, baby food recipes, connect with other parents and read articles from pediatricians. Enables parents to monitor their childs development through features such as growth vaccination charts, health records, milestones, communiqué (parenting tips, articles and expert columns), and an online kids store (BerryCart). All services with the exception of the commerce module, BerryCart, are free of cost. Vaccination charts are updated regularly as per the latest IAP recommendations. The app has garnered 100k - 500k downloads and is rated 4.6 from 1,950 reviews as of April 2017. Raised 1M in Angel round led by businessman Nitin Bagamane with participation from Vinay Goyal, Founder of Instavans, and Navin Patil.
